Hello,

I tried getting MMC working with linux-next (next-20160208) on
mt8173-evb by enabling a few options[1] on top of the default defconfig,
and this results in a kernel that hangs as soon as it starts userspace.

The MMC driver seems to start, though has some regulator issues:

[    0.526380] sdhci: Secure Digital Host Controller Interface driver
[    0.527176] sdhci: Copyright(c) Pierre Ossman
[    0.528835] vio18: unsupportable voltage range: 3300000-1980000uV
[    0.529610] mtk-msdc 11230000.mmc: Regulator set error -22:
3300000 - 3300000
[    0.563731] mtk-msdc 11240000.mmc: Got CD GPIO

The driver appears to be attempting to set 3.3V but using a 1.8V
regulator (vio18), which is failing.

Then, the kernel hangs after freeing unused memory:

[    0.616386] hctosys: unable to open rtc device (rtc0)
[    0.624118] usb_vbus: disabling
[    0.624547] vusb: disabling
[    0.624929] vgp6: disabling
[    0.625635] ALSA device list:
[    0.626009]   No soundcards found.
[    0.626963] Freeing unused kernel memory: 724K (ffffffc000977000 -
ffffffc000a2c000)

And nothing further here.

It boots fine when disabling the MMC driver (CONFIG_MMC_MTK=n).

Any ideas?

Kevin

[1]
CONFIG_MMC_MTK=y
CONFIG_MFD_MT6397=y
CONFIG_REGULATOR_MT6397=y
CONFIG_MTK_PMIC_WRAP=y
